Common Questions for Cooking Chicken

How do you prep chicken?

First thing's first, if you have frozen chicken you'll want to thaw it in the refrigerator. After that proceed as directed by the recipe.

How do you thaw chicken?

The best way to thaw chicken is to let it sit in the fridge overnight. If you're short on time, you can place it in a large ziplock bag and set it in a bowl of cold water. Let it sit, changing the water out every 20 minutes until it's thawed completely.

How do you know when chicken is done cooking?

The best way to tell that chicken is done cooking is to use a meat thermometer to check the internal temperature. The minimum internal temperature of the chicken should be 165ºF or higher.

How do you store cooked chicken?

In general, cooked chicken lasts in an airtight container for 3-4 days in the fridge or for 2-3 months in the freezer.

Are tikka masala and butter chicken the same? ›

Butter chicken is a traditional Indian dish that is rich and creamy with a subtle smoky flavor. At the same time, tikka masala is a British Indian dish with a more complex flavor profile with tangy and spicy notes. Butter chicken is generally sweeter and milder in spiciness, while tikka masala is tangy and spicy.

Is vindaloo better than tikka masala? ›

Vindaloo is known for its spicy and tangy profile, often made with vinegar and hot spices. Tikka Masala, on the other hand, has a creamy tomato-based sauce with milder spices, resulting in a rich and mildly spiced flavor. Your preference depends on your taste for spice and degree of creaminess.

What does tikka masala mean in English? ›

Tikka refers to grilled or roasted pieces of meat that are either marinated in yogurt or spiced water before being cooked on skewers. Masala refers to a sauce made with cream, yogurt, or tomatoes; or a mixture of spices used to flavor food.

Why is chicken in Indian food red? ›

Tandoori chicken is red primarily because of the use of a specific spice called Kashmiri red chili powder in its marinade. Kashmiri red chili powder is made from dried, ground Kashmiri red chilies, which have a vibrant red color and a mild level of spiciness.

How to make the chicken soft and tender? ›

The best tenderizer though, is a salted yogurt marinade. The salt has the same effect as in a regular brine, but the lactic acid in the yogurt further tenderizes the meat. A 15-minute marinade with one cup of yogurt and one teaspoon of salt makes for the most tender chicken breasts imaginable.
